Current trends show a significant rise in the use of SMS (Spunbond-Meltblown-Spunbond) fabrics. These materials offer superior fluid resistance while maintaining air permeability—a crucial factor for Tokyo's humid summers. Moreover, the beauty and wellness industry in Shibuya and Shinjuku has seen a 40% increase in the adoption of perforated bed sheet rolls, which streamline turnover times between clients while ensuring a sterile environment.

As a leading exporter, we recognize the "Japan Quality" (JQ) benchmark. This means our disposable bed sheets are not only tested for tensile strength but also for silent movement (reducing the "crinkle" noise) to enhance the customer experience in luxury spa settings. Our waterproof variants, often requested by Tokyo’s top-tier medical surgical units, utilize a micro-porous film technology that blocks pathogens while allowing the patient's skin to breathe.

Why Choose Our Non-Woven Bed Sheet Rolls for Export?

As an authoritative exporter to Japan, we prioritize the physical and chemical properties of our fabrics. Each roll is manufactured using 100% virgin polypropylene, ensuring that there are no recycled impurities that could cause skin irritation—a vital consideration for the sensitive skin care standards in Tokyo's dermatology clinics.

Our Expertise extends to the mechanical design of the rolls. We provide varying levels of GSM (Grams per Square Meter), ranging from lightweight 15gsm for quick-turnover massage parlors to heavy-duty 40gsm for surgical environments. The Reliability of our supply is backed by our massive 100,000 sqm facility, ensuring that even during global supply chain disruptions, our Tokyo partners remain stocked with essential protective materials.

Moreover, we offer customized dimensions. Whether your facility uses standard Japanese clinical beds or specialized aesthetic couches in Omotesando, we can tailor the roll width and perforation intervals to reduce waste and maximize operational efficiency.
